According to the 2010 official census, in the town there were 14 males and 9 females. The female/male ratio is 0.643, and the fertility rate is 2.25 children per woman. Of the total population, 21.74% comes from outside the State of Chihuahua. 4.35% of the population is illiterate (0.00% of men and 11.11% of women). The level of schooling is 5.59 (6.20 in men and 4.71 in women).

Indigenous culture in Las Cuevas
13.04% of the population is indigenous, and 4.35% of the inhabitants speak one of the indigenous languages. 0.00% of the population speaks one of the indigineous languages, but not Spanish.

Unemployment and the economy in Las Cuevas
43.48% of the inhabitants (more than 12 years) are economically active (71.43% of the men, and 0.00% of the women).

Housing and infrastructure in Las Cuevas
In Las Cuevas there are 11 dwellings. 33.33% of the dwellings have electricity, 50.00% have piped water, 83.33% have toilet or restroom, 83.33% have a radio receiver, 16.67% a television, 0.00% a fridge, 0.00% a washing-machine, 33.33% a car or a van, 0.00% a personal computer, 0.00% a landline telephone, 0.00% mobile phone, and 0.00% Internet access.
